    Can I ask another Lawyer if the Settlement Offer I got is good or not?

    The laws on attorney-client privilege can be quite confusing, so it doesn’t surprise us when people call to ask, “Do I have the right to ask another lawyer if the settlement offer I got is good or not?” It’s completely understandable that you’re concerned about your legal rights. After all, you signed a contract with your current lawyer, and you don’t want to do anything that would be in violation of that contract.

    However, you are legally entitled to seek a second opinion at any point in your case, even if you’re not planning on firing your lawyer. Many of our consultations end with client who are relieved to find out that their law firm is doing everything they can to settle their case. Then again, some clients find that their suspicions were correct regarding a settlement offer that was obtained by their attorney.

    How much can I receive from a lawsuit against Uber or Lyft?

    What your case is worth depends on many factors, including the type of injuries and the extent to which they affect your life. For example, minor injury claims may be worth around $15,000 to $50,000, while moderate injury claims may be valued at $75,000 to $250,000. If you have severe, lifelong injuries and/or the driver was especially negligent, your case value may be worth anywhere from $500,000 to over $1 million.

    It’s important to understand that case values are based on your personal circumstances. Estimates based on previous settlements can be helpful, but you will need to speak with one of our experts for an approximate value of your own case.

    What is the statute of limitations for an Uber / Lyft accident case?

    A lawsuit against Uber or Lyft must be filed within two years from the date of the car accident. Alternatively, you have two years from the date of discovering an injury that resulted from your accident. Please speak to a lawyer right away to begin the work of investigating your case. If you miss the statute of limitations for your case, it’s highly unlikely that you will be given extra time to pursue legal action. That means you may permanently lose the right to sue Uber or Lyft for your injuries.

    How long does it take to get paid on these cases?

    The process of settling your case may be as short as 30 days if you have relatively minor injuries. However, a more realistic timeline is around 3 to 6 months, considering that an insurance adjuster is dealing with many other claims at the same time. If you have moderate to serious injuries, the timeline is usually longer – perhaps 12 to 18 months. In the event Uber or Lyft’s insurers refuse to negotiate a fair settlement, we may have to rely on a judge and jury to rule on your case, which can take two or more years.
